Viper Ron Posted July 18, 2011 Posted July 18, 2011 Ok, my order is out for delivery today and i cannot wait to try it out! i am about to order some new supplys and need a bit of help matching things up. what i ordered is the 510 starter kit and 1 bottle of ejuice which i know i will have to order more as i figure out how much i will need. 1st question: having ordered the 510 kit i want to order a couple of the bigger longer lasting batts the eGo 1000mah seem to be the logical choice but will it be to powerful for the attys and carts i got with the original kit? 2nd question: i also was thinking of ordering some cartos and wondering the same thing about matching it correctly. i was leaning towards the boge 2.0 cartos (i believe thats correct) and not sure if i will need LR or regular? thanks in advance
9tailedfox Posted July 18, 2011 Posted July 18, 2011 I'm not sure on your second question, but the eGo can use the same attys as your 510 without a problem. I've got 2 eGo 1000 mAh passthroughs and have been using 510 attys with them for quite a while with no problems
TroopX Posted July 18, 2011 Posted July 18, 2011 You can use LR or regular. I prefer the warmer vape of the LR and would suggest everyone try LR at least. I use atty's, but the boge cartos are the ones most recommended. joe2003 Posted July 18, 2011 Posted July 18, 2011 I believe Boge 2.0=LR or low res, LR or low res boge cartos are ~2 Ohm regular boge cartos are ~ 3 Ohm And yes,practically anything that fits your 510 will also fit the egos Have fun and enjoy your new vape toys HTH
fran1959 Posted July 18, 2011 Posted July 18, 2011 (edited) You can use LR attys or cartos on your ego, but not on your 510, other than that they are all interchangeable. Try the LR's and see if you like them, they give warmer vapor than the regular attys do. Edited July 18, 2011 by fran1959
BirdDog Posted July 18, 2011 Posted July 18, 2011 (edited) You will also need a charger for the eGo battery or the adapter to use it on the 510 charger. I highly suggest you get the eGo charger. It is always best to use the charger that is made for the batteries. Unless you are buying the eGo kit. Edited July 18, 2011 by BirdDog
Viper Ron Posted July 19, 2011 Author Posted July 19, 2011 ok, maybe i should get an eGo kit. is a 650mah battery a good batt as far as length in charge? i believe i saw it was about 8 hours?
BirdDog Posted July 19, 2011 Posted July 19, 2011 The 650mah battery will last you about 6-8 hours depending on how much vaping you are doing. I have never really timed how long I get from my battery, lazy I guess. If you are away from home a lot you might want to consider the 1000mah battery.
noXious Posted July 21, 2011 Posted July 21, 2011 If you do decide to try LR be aware that they will drain your battery much more quickly. This is true of all LR vs standard attys on any battery. I use my eGo passthrough all the time. You can vape that while charging.
